(1507)Show how the roof is being drained on all marked areas on the drawings (Sheet A-5)Show location of minimum 20x30-inch attic access with 30-inch minimum headroom in accordance with CBC1209. Also, MC305.0 requires that appliances shall be accessible for inspection, service, repair, and replacement without removing permanent construction. MC904.11 requires that an attic, in which an appliance is installed, shall be accessible through an opening at least as large as the largest component of the appliance and not less than 22 inches x 30 inches. Bathrooms, laundry rooms, water closet compartments and similar rooms shall be mechanically ventilated in accordance with the Mechanical Code. (1203.4.2.1) No water closet shall be set closer than 15 inches from its center to any side wall or obstruction, nor closer than 30 inches center to center to any similar fixture. The clear space in front of any water closet shall not be less than 24 inches. (PC 407.6) Wall covering shall be cement plaster, tile or approved equal to 70 inches above drain at showers or tub with showers. Materials other than structural elements shall be moisture resistant. Glass enclosure doors and panels must be labeled Category II. Swing door outward. Net area of shower receptor shall be not less than 1,024 sq. in. of floor area, and encompass 30-inch diameter circle. (1008.1.8) Provide a complete full-height section and details of stairway showing: - Maximum rise of 7¾ inches and minimum run (tread) of 10 inches. (1009.3) -Minimum width of 36 inches. (1009.1) -Minimum headroom of 6 feet 8 inches. (1009.2.) -Framing (stringer, landing, etc.) size, bracing, connections, footings. (A106) -Stairways positively anchored to the primary structure without using toe nails or nails subject to withdrawal. (2308.12.7) -Enclosed usable space under a stairway requires one-hour fire-resistive construction on enclosed side. (2308.12.7) Provide connection details of guards and/or handrail on open side of stair adequate to resist loads (200 lbs. concentrated load at top rail and 50psf for intermediate rails, balusters, and panel fillers) in accordance with CBC Section 1607.7. (1013)1607.7.1 Handrails and guards. Handrail assemblies and guards shall be designed to resist a load of 50 plf applied in any direction at the top and to transfer this load through the supports to the structure. Glass handrail assemblies and guards shall also comply with Section 2407. -For one-and two-family dwellings, only the single concentrated load required by Section 1607.7.1.1 shall be applied. - 1607.7.1.1 Concentrated load. Handrail assemblies and guards shall be able to resist a single concentrated load of 200 pounds applied in any direction at any point along the top, and have attachment devices and supporting structure to transfer this load to appropriate structural elements of the building. This load need not be assumed to act concurrently with the loads specified in the preceding paragraph.Show attic ventilation type, size, and location. The required ventilation area ratio is 1/150 of attic area or 1/300 of attic area, with required vapor retarder, if at least half of the vent area is provided by ventilators located more than 3 feet above eave vents providing the remaining portion of the vent area. Openings shall have ¼ inch corrosion resistant metal mesh covering. Clothes dryer located in an area that is habitable or containing other fuel burning appliances shall be exhausted to the outside. Exhaust duct must be 4 inches in diameter and length is limited to 14 feet with 2 elbows. The duct length shall be reduced by 2 ft. for every elbow in excess of two.
